In this episode of Syntax, Wes and Scott use the fact that Svelte is being converted from TypeScript to JavaScript with JSDoc to talk about the benefits of working that way, why they are doing it, and what you can do with JSDoc that TypeScript alone doesn’t let you do.

If you are on a JS project and are missing the TypeScript hinting in your editor, you can still type your code with JSDoc syntax comments and VS Code will detect and use it!
Sprinkle in a little JSDoc on top of your TypeScript when needed - helpful to adding descriptions to returned values, or marking things as deprecated
